I remember when petrol pumps had an option which allowed you to specify how much money's worth you wanted to put in. You pressed a button once for each £ of fuel and it automatically cut out. A notice on the pump said not to be used if price exceed £1.00/gallon. I thought to myself that will never happen :( Price at the time was about 80p/gallon.

Would have been in the late 70's.
